#8fe0e2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8fe0e2 is composed of 56.1% red, 87.8%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.7% cyan, 0.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 181.4 degrees, a saturation of 58.9% and a lightness of 72.4%. #8fe0e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1fc1c5.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#8fe0e2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8fe0e2 has RGB values of R:143, G:224,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 9429218.

Hex triplet 8fe0e2 #8fe0e2
RGB Decimal 143, 224, 226 rgb(143,224,226)
RGB Percent 56.1, 87.8, 88.6 rgb(56.1%,87.8%,88.6%)
CMYK 37, 1, 0, 11
HSL 181.4°, 58.9, 72.4 hsl(181.4,58.9%,72.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 181.4°, 36.7, 88.6
Web Safe 99cccc #99cccc
CIE-LAB 84.297, -24.147, -8.813
XYZ 51.707, 64.639, 81.699
xyY 0.261, 0.326, 64.639
CIE-LCH 84.297, 25.705, 200.05
CIE-LUV 84.297, -37.828, -9.817
Hunter-Lab 80.399, -25.898, -3.97
Binary 10001111, 11100000, 11100010

Shades and Tints of #8fe0e2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c0d is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#8fe0e2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5bcbc is the less saturated color, while #74fafd is the most saturated one.
